Output 1b3f58b24ca7fb9a64d0eea9e61ebbae0464f249f99313975f1128ed28509906:1

value
39442566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a6d6c6240043fa31165161f6a606187afefcad OP_EQUAL
address
3CR6rAMh4mVooxfwuvwchA6XJSrKBGuKyb
transaction
1b3f58b24ca7fb9a64d0eea9e61ebbae0464f249f99313975f1128ed28509906
spent
true